Spin one-half

Open this concept in the interactive graphRead the Markdown equivalent

Summary

The two-dimensional irreducible representation of SU(2)Spin(3)SU(2)\cong\mathrm{Spin}(3), corresponding to a projective representation of SO(3)SO(3) and spin projections ±/2\pm\hbar/2 along a chosen axis.
